Output 388cb0cf22328d626a59b569aa7e674c96b0160ddfcf32d50ef4bc3923bae3d9:3

value
3377634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8310d8cd28d1a8e30436e7bba55dfea6701573b2 OP_EQUAL
address
3De2dDSaMvHApDLmJcDS1E3epjbJ1192J8
transaction
388cb0cf22328d626a59b569aa7e674c96b0160ddfcf32d50ef4bc3923bae3d9
confirmations
236015
spent
true